Guerrero Hernandez (Danny Trejo), head of the Blackwater Gang, decides to ransack the mining town of Edendale along with his half-brother Red (Anthony Michael Hall), who he's just sprung from jail. But when he's subsequently mown down by his double-crossing sibling and the rest of his gang, Guerrero, after making a deal with the devil (Mickey Rourke), returns to the aptly renamed town of Tombstone to exact bloody revenge on his former partners. English Danny Trejo has that familiar look of an incredibly angry raisin on his face again (and again it lasts throughout the film), only this time he's swapped the machetes for stakes (I'd say six-shooters, but I'd be lying)... And it's really fun. It’s not particularly spirited and it’s not special in any way, but I still liked a lot of things about it. From beginning to end something was happening and it was happening at a pleasantly frantic pace, while the disposal of the villains and the action in general was often very imaginative and funny (mine cart, kerosene + dynamite...), and Mickey Rourke was devilishly slimy. A likeable B-movie affair, and I'm not ashamed of being so amused by it. ()
